In order to get better interior ballistic performance of deterred-coating propellant charge (DCPC), the simulated annealing algorithm optimization of DCPC carries out in this paper. The interior ballistic model of DCPC and its model of simulated annealing algorithm optimization are established based on the characteristics of deterred-coating propellant. Two key parameters of DCPC, the mass ratio of deterred-coating propellants to total propellants and the average perforation pressure of deterred-coating propellant,are optimized for the search of the maximum muzzle velocity under the restricting conditions of maximum chamber pressure and the maximum relative end point of combustion. The optimization results agree well with the standard charge parameters, which justifies the feasibility of the model.

In order to allow the user to quickly and accurately search the required information, a query optimization method based on a simulated annealing and particle swarm hybrid algorithm is proposed. The basic idea is: the query population into two flat sub populations, a sub population by using simulated annealing algorithm optimization, another sub populations by using particle swarm algorithm optimization, comparison of two adaptive values, to find the global optimal value. The experimental results show that the mixed algorithm, can further improve the precision and recall of query optimization.
